Bangor City committee asks staff for full list of properties tied to economic development fund
Summary
Committee members were shown the original council action creating the economic development fund and asked staff to provide a full list of properties assigned to the fund; staff identified Main Ave, Audlin parcels and the business park as included examples and promised the complete list in the next packet.

Committee members asked for background on the Bangor City economic development fund and the properties assigned to it. Staff reported they had located the original council action that created the fund (document bearing the signature of Ed Barrett) and said the properties assigned to the fund are primarily city-owned parcels, including sites on Main Ave, Audlin, and the business park.
A committee member asked staff to provide a complete, itemized list of properties assigned to the fund; staff said that list will be included in the next meeting packet and also appear as part of the upcoming budget process. No formal action or vote on fund property assignments was taken at this meeting.
The committee adjourned at 5:41 p.m.
